Output 95627bea3c20f14b1083aa3cf322f14c2773ae9a73fa78963ab32620ecb44a83:3

value
39502440136
script pubkey
OP_0 OP_PUSHBYTES_20 688472d2b7d94e063e7a5d7780b75b40bd64104d
address
tb1qdzz8954hm98qv0n6t4mcpd6mgz7kgyzdsjjqfs
transaction
95627bea3c20f14b1083aa3cf322f14c2773ae9a73fa78963ab32620ecb44a83
confirmations
29796
spent
true